Jub Jub crash survivers still in critical condition

2010-03-09 16:30

THE two schoolchildren who were injured yesterday when hip hop singer Molemo Maarohanye, popularly known as Jub Jub and a friend’s car crashed into them, are still in a critical condition in hospital.

Maarohanye was allegedly drag racing with a friend in Protea Glen, Soweto in a 60km zone.

The Mini Coopers they were driving crashed into each other when one of the drivers swerved to avoid an oncoming car.

The cars then ploughed into a group of schoolchildren on their way home.

Four of the learners died on the scene while the two were rushed to the Chris Hani Baragwanath hospital.

According to Nokwanda Dambuza, spokesperson for the hospital, the two learners are still in a critical condition.

Investigating officer, Inspector Kay Makhubele, said the star and his friend were in custody and would appear in court tomorrow.

They face charges of culpable homicide and reckless and negligent driving.

He denied media reports that quoted a Protea Regional Court official saying the charge would be changed to one of murder.
